add "legacy" support for theory case splits

this replicates what was done in theory_str to add axioms excluding each
pair of literals from being assigned True at the same time;
no new heuristics are being used in smt_context (yet)

/*
* Provide a hint to the core solver that the specified literals form a "theory case split".
* The core solver will enforce the condition that exactly one of these literals can be
* assigned 'true' at any time.
* We assume that the theory solver has already asserted the disjunction of these literals
* or some other axiom that means at least one of them must be assigned 'true'.
*/
void mk_th_case_split(unsigned num_lits, literal * lits);
